Output f17591f35ce2769041a7deffd4c06b33fac31c9da83dd32779c11e0670da4e84:7

value
5370050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b130fd93d382e27c2016fc0033d1caaf560de9a6 OP_EQUAL
address
3HqvDRJrRZXrY9rHZYBJRY9HrRVN6nW8yD
transaction
f17591f35ce2769041a7deffd4c06b33fac31c9da83dd32779c11e0670da4e84
spent
true